A meeting was held with judokas who will participate in the XVIII European Youth Summer Olympic Festival (EYOF).
"Report" informs that the meeting was attended by the Executive Vice-President of the Azerbaijan Judo Federation (ACF) Rashad Rasulllu, the Advisor to the ACF President Natig Bagirov, and the coaching staff of the national teams.
Federation officials expressed confidence in the athletes and said that they expect successful performances in the upcoming prestigious tournament. Judokas were given advice before the competition and wished success.
It should be noted that judo competitions within the framework of EYOF will be held in Skopje, the capital of North Macedonia, from July 22 to 26. Azerbaijan will be represented by 12 judokas (6 boys, 6 girls) in 12 weight categories at the sports festival. The national team will compete in the mixed team competition on the last day of the tournament.
